Bangkok Taxi Service
Bangkok Taxi Service is very efficient and conveniently accessible. Taxis are plentiful, so bargaining for a good price is not too difficult. Most taxis are air conditioned and usually the drivers can speak English. A 7% government tax is part of the cost of taking a taxi and depending on when a taxi is required. The fares tend to hike up either late at night or in heavy traffic. Tipping is not expected when taking a taxi. Additional passengers and bag gage are not charged.

Taxis running on the streets of Bangkok, and designated "taximeters" normally charge 35 Baht for the first 3 kilometers and approximately 5 Baht for every kilometer thereafter. Taxi transportation is highly comfortable and cozy. It can accommodate 6-7 passengers comfortably. It is surely one of the best ways to explore the city of Bangkok and its tourist spots. Taxi service is undoubtedly a fast and easy mode of transport. It runs covering the entire part of the city.

The best way to get into town is by taxi. The cheapest choice is public metered taxi. There's a counter in the airport terminal to ask for a taxi. The Airports Authority also runs its own taxi service, operated from its personal counter just outside customs. The Airport taxis charge a fixed rate depending on what part of town you're going to.

Real taxis have a red and white TAXI-METER sign on the roof. All Airport Taxis are white with green plates.
